Hawaiian-fusion joint Roy's hosted this afternoon's filmmaker's luncheon, featuring an appearance by fest chairman Dennis Hopper and obscene amounts of coffee consumption. Following freshly-showered artistic director Trevor Groth's welcoming remarks, guests discussed digital versus film, shorts versus features, Soderbergh versus Tarantino and Peter Jackson's endorsement of Oakley sunglasses founder Jim Jannard's Red One digital camera. Taking a break from making the rounds, associate director of programming Mike Plante offered up Look, All God's Children Can Dance and Viva as the buzz-worthiest flicks thus far. - Julie Seabaugh
